Knowing Your Travel Demands
How does one accurately evaluate their transportation needs? Initially, an individual must identify the exact demands of their operational processes. This includes establishing the nature of merchandise or solutions being moved, the rate of deliveries, and the geographical areas covered. Knowing the size and mass of materials is vital, as it affects vehicle selection and space requirements.
Subsequently, one should consider the urgency of deliveries. Some organizations may demand delivery on the same day, while others can accommodate more flexible schedules. In addition, analyzing seasonal fluctuations in demand can reveal potential transportation issues.
Budgetary restrictions are an additional significant element; understanding how much can be earmarked for transportation will steer decision-making. Finally, analyzing the company's sustained growth goals can support selecting a transportation solution that grows with changing needs. Through careful analysis of these considerations, a more defined picture of transportation needs emerges, permitting informed selections.

Determining Freight Charges
Grasping transportation costs is vital for efficient budgeting, as numerous factors influence the overall expenses incurred. Businesses must evaluate direct costs such as fuel, vehicle maintenance, and driver wages, as well as indirect costs such as insurance and administrative fees. Moreover, the type of transportation employed—whether road, rail, air, or sea—can significantly affect pricing. Seasonal fluctuations and demand can also cause variations in costs, demanding a thorough analysis. Companies should consider potential hidden costs, such as delays or damages, which can influence the bottom line. By accurately identifying these expenses, businesses can create a more comprehensive financial plan that aligns with their operational needs and strategic goals.

Money-Saving Opportunities
Recognizing money-saving options is critical for businesses striving to enhance their transportation efficiency and overall budget management. Companies can achieve considerable savings by reviewing their established transportation contracts and requesting competitive quotes from multiple providers. Deploying route optimization software can also lower fuel costs and improve delivery times. Furthermore, consolidating shipments permits businesses to maximize load capacity, decreasing transportation expenses. Leveraging technology, such as GPS tracking, can streamline logistics processes, cutting overhead. Businesses should also consider investing in fuel-efficient vehicles to decrease ongoing operating costs. By emphasizing these strategies, organizations can properly manage their transportation budgets while ensuring reliable service delivery, consequently supporting growth and operational sustainability.

How Do I Make Sure My Goods Are Insured During Transport?
To ensure goods are insured during transit, one should check the transportation provider's insurance coverage, request additional cargo insurance if needed, and document the condition and value of goods ahead of shipping.
